Key Cost Factors

Water intrusion in the crawlspace of a Bronx, NY property can lead to structural issues and mold growth if not addressed promptly. Understanding the typical scope of crawlspace water restoration projects can help property owners evaluate options and plan accordingly. Below are key factors that influence the complexity and scope of such projects.

  • Materials used: Common materials include vapor barriers, sump pumps, and drainage systems designed to mitigate water intrusion and moisture buildup.
  • Size and scope: Projects vary based on the extent of water damage, ranging from small localized areas to entire crawlspaces requiring comprehensive restoration.
  • Labor complexity: The complexity depends on access difficulty, existing structural conditions, and the presence of mold or debris requiring removal.
  • Permitting considerations: Local regulations in Bronx, NY may require permits for significant structural repairs or modifications involving plumbing or drainage systems.
  • Additional services: Optional extras can include mold remediation, moisture testing, and installation of sump pumps or dehumidifiers for ongoing moisture control.

Scope of Work

Scope/Size Typical Range
Minor Water Infiltration (e.g., small leaks, localized dampness) $1,000 - $3,000
Moderate Water Damage (e.g., significant dampness, minor flooding) $3,000 - $7,000
Extensive Water Damage (e.g., major flooding, structural concerns) $7,000 - $15,000
Complete Crawlspace Dryout and Restoration $4,000 - $10,000

Project costs in Bronx, NY, can vary based on the extent of water intrusion and specific site conditions.
